Even if a business knows how normal weather affects its earnings, unexpected abnormal weather events present their own risks. Research shows that abnormal weather disrupts the operating and financial performance of 70% of businesses worldwide. Every year, weather variability is estimated to cost $630 billion for the U.S.
These divisions all generated consistent earnings and cashflows. A typical SPE requires a company to make cash payments to the SPE if its assets fall in value. Enron created Contingent Equity Vehicles (CEVs) wherein Enron pledged to issue new equity, rather than cash, in the event of asset impairment.
